Hip-hop power couple Jay-z and Beyoncé, who have a long history with the westside rental market, became new L.A homeowners in August with the purchase of a newly built mansion on Cuesta Way.
The modern showplace sits behind walls and gates and comprises six structures with about 30,000 square feet of living space. Features of the monolithic-vibe compound include spa and wellness facilities, a media room, panoramic views, a garage space with space for 15 vehicles, staff quarters, four outdoor swimming pools and probably also a bank, church, school and post office . The windows and pocketing glass walls are bulletproof.
The property, developed by Dean Mckillen, was never publicly offered for sale but carried an asking price of $135 million. Jay-Z and Beyoncé’s Mansion in Bel-Air
The happy family of five, Blue Ivy, Rumi, Sir Carter and their famous parents, Jay-Z and Beyoncé live in the ritzy neighborhood of Bel-air, Los Angeles, in the foothills of the Santa Monica mountains which is every bit as magical as it sounds. Their home–or should we say modern-day palace –is made from steel, glass, and exquisite marbled limestone.
Before moving in, they spent an additional $750,000 on some renovations including a backup generator and an added living area under one of the pools. The estate spans over 1.8 acres and features eight bedrooms, eleven bathrooms, a spa, a standalone staff quarters, four pools, a home theatre ( of course), a 15-car garage, and a basketball court!
The couple is fiercely protective about their lives and kids so it makes sense that the house sits behind massive iron gates and is protected with state-of-the-art security systems and bulletproof windows. It looks like when it comes to privacy, the Knowles-Carter family means business.

The couple has a keen eye for art and has filled their home with masterpieces that reflect their style and personality. According to Artspace, the “Halo” singer loves the work of Ethiopian-American artist Awol Erizku, Kara Walker, and Kerry James Marshall. They also own pieces by Richard Prince, David Hammons, and Laurie Simmons.
